If you have not yet registered for the 2014-2015 season, I think you will be pleased with the new SHOT (SHooters Organizational Technologies) version 5 software when you do. With most SSSF teams now conducting their own local shoots, SHOT V5 provides a simple way for coaches to organize and manage their teams and competitions. SHOT V5 also provides tools for states and regions to conduct organized league and conference play. SPP match management tools are also being developed for SHOT V5, so pistol coaches, stay tuned! You can take a look at the new SHOT system on the SSSF website – be sure to watch the online tutorials and watch for our email newsletter, Range Time, for upcoming SHOT informational sessions in 2015.
